about new e/p - select how you will be notified of new messages email to the mailbox: signal or note. Load settings Select Download options and from the following: Email downloads. Email (POP3 mailboxes only) - Select whether to receive only email header information, such as sender, subject and date, email messages, or email messages with attachments. Download Volume - Select the number of email messages that can be downloaded from remote server to the mailbox. Path to the 1MAP4 folder (only for 1MAP4 mailboxes) - define the path to the folders for the subscription. Subscription for folders (only for 1MAP4 mailboxes) - subscribe to other folders in the remote mailbox and download content from other folders. Startup settings Select Startup and from the following: Startup. headers—Select whether to receive notifications when new email messages arrive in your remote mailbox. Select Always on to always automatically download new email messages from the remote mailbox, or Home network only to automatically download new messages from a remote mailbox only if the user is, for example, in home network, not on the road. Download Days - Define the days on which email messages should be downloaded to your device. Download Hours - Define the time range for downloading email messages. Some office applications Not available in all languages. Opening a large file may not be possible or may take a long time. ■ Nokia Team Suite Select Menu > Office > Teams. Nokia Team Suite allows you to create, edit and delete groups, send messages, view group Web pages and communication logs, and place phone calls to the entire team at once. To create a new group, select Options > Group > New. Enter the group name and conference call service information, if required. Then select group members. To select an action, select the group you want to apply the action to, scroll right to the action bar, and select the action you want. If you don't want to apply the action to all group members, open the group and select the members you want by pressing the scroll key. Then select an action. To find more actions that appear in the action bar, select Options > Actions. The following actions are available: Call - send a call to the group or selected group members. Group members receive the call one at a time and are kept on hold, then joined in a conference call (network service). The maximum number of participants depends on the network service. New message - transmission SMS messages, multimedia message, or email message to the group or selected group members. Calling the conference service. - Start the conference call service (network service) defined for the selected group. Communication log - View the communication log for the group or selected group members. Group Search - Search for content related to a group or group members. PTT - communicate via PTT (network service) with a group or selected group members. Internet bookmarks gr. - opening the bookmarks folder on the group’s web pages. To choose actions and the order in which they appear in the action bar, select Options > Settings > Action bar icons. Editing groups To add members to a group, select Options > Members > Add. Manually setting up a WLAN access point
If you are not using the WLAN Wizard, you can define WLAN access points manually.

Preparing for a factory reset
Formatting or resetting means deleting all user data and returning the phone to factory settings - like “from the store”. Therefore, you need to take care of data safety:
- Using Nokia PC Suite, you can save not only phone book, as well as photographs, videos and even SMS messages;
- operators mobile communications have long offered a service in the form of saving subscriber contacts on the company’s server. Thanks to this, the subscriber can easily restore his phone book;
- in some cases, before resetting, it will be enough to remove the SIM card and flash drive from the phone.
Reset methods
- The easiest way is to do this through the phone menu. To do this, go to “Menu” - “Options” - “Phone” and, depending on the Nokia model, select: “Reset settings”, “Restore” standard settings" or "Phone management" - "Initial settings".
- Various service codes also help to reset the device. However, they should be used with caution, because... they may damage your phone.
In this case, you need to remove the SIM card with the flash drive, and then enter service code*#7780#. In addition to settings, the code *#7370# will also help you delete data from your phone’s memory (applications, photos, videos).
- If the phone does not turn on, you can reset the settings by simultaneously pressing three buttons: “Call”, number “3”, “Star”. Next, you should turn on the phone.
